Family Manage LLC Acquires Shares of 159,283 Apollo Commercial Real Estate Finance $ARI
Why this matters
Family Manage LLC’s acquisition of shares in Apollo Commercial Real Estate Finance ($ARI) signals a nuanced recalibration within the institutional capital markets for US commercial real estate debt. Apollo CRE Finance, as a publicly traded real estate finance company, serves as a proxy for broader credit conditions and investor appetite in CRE lending. A stake purchase by a family office suggests a strategic repositioning amid ongoing volatility in CRE credit spreads and underwriting standards. This move may reflect growing confidence in the resilience of CRE debt vehicles despite macroeconomic headwinds, including interest rate pressures and sector-specific challenges. Family offices, often more patient and less constrained by quarterly earnings targets than traditional institutional investors, can act as stabilizing capital sources. Their entry into publicly traded CRE finance platforms could signal a search for yield and income in a complex environment where direct lending and private credit face heightened scrutiny. Moreover, the transaction underscores the evolving landscape of capital flows into CRE debt, where hybrid vehicles like Apollo bridge public and private markets. For allocators, this development highlights the importance of monitoring nontraditional investors’ influence on liquidity and pricing in CRE credit instruments.
